使用 Python 连接达梦数据库时需要安装 dmPython。...安装的时候区分是否本机已经安装达梦数据库,如果本机已经安装好达梦数据库,参考第一种,如果本机没有安装,请参考第二种。...linux 平台安装方法一 注意:需要先安装 DM 数据库 1.下载驱动包源码 wget https://download.dameng.com/eco/docs/python-126594-20201027...unzip python-126594-20201027.zip 3.编译驱动包 cd 驱动源码解压目录python/dmPython_C/dmPython python setup.py install linux..._64/egg/dmPython.py", line 7, in File "build/bdist.linux-x86_64/egg/dmPython.py", line 6,
如下图所示: 2.安装向导 欢迎引导页,我们点击下一步按钮继续安装,如下图所示: 3.许可证协议 在安装和使用 DM 数据库之前,需要用户阅读并接受许可证协议,我们直接点击接受,然后下一步如下图所示...如有则点击【浏览】按钮,选取 Key 文件,安装程序将自动验证 Key 文件合法性,点击【下一步】继续安装,我们这里没有key,直接点击下一步,如下图所示: 5.选择安装组件 DM 安装程序提供四种安装方式...:“典型安装”、“服务器安装”、“客户端安装”和“自定义安装”,此处我们默认选择【典型安装】,安装所有,包括服务端、客户端、驱动、手册、注册服务和工具等,然后下一步,如下图所示: 6.选择安装目录 选择安装目录...,根据自己的需求选择,我这边安装在了F盘的dmdbs下,然后下一步,如下图所示: 7.目录确认 确认消息,我们直接点击确认即可,如下图所示: 8.开始安装 我们直接点击安装 按钮,开始安装达梦数据库...,如下图所示: 9.安装过程 安装大概需等待 1~2 分钟,如下图所示: 10.安装完成 数据库安装完成后,我们选择初始化数据库,如下图所示: 11.创建数据库实例 此处我们选择【创建数据库实例】
一.图形化安装挂载iso,选择图形安装界面,弹出安装向导,默认下一步选择license上传选择安装类型,默认典型安装安装目录安装安装完成后,进行初始化二.达梦配置工具在配置工具,选择创建数据库实例默认下一步
本文共 799 个字数,平均阅读时长 ≈ 2分钟 客户现场部署,所以没有来得及截图,后续有环境后再补充截图 一、创建安装目录 找一个风水宝地,dm用来安装数据库,dmdata用来挂载镜像 mkdir...dm mkdir dmdata 然后将达梦ISO上传到dmdata 二、挂载ISO 进入dmdata文件夹下 mount dm8_20230104_HWarm_centos7_64.iso ...../dmdata/ 三、安装 进入dmdata,可以看到挂载出来两个文件,执行安装 ..../DMInstall.bin -I 根据提示进行安装,最后需要用root执行以下代码,代码会在安装完成后显示 /dm/script/root/root_installer.sh 四、初始化数据库 进入安装后的...达梦官网下载并安装管理工具,登陆验证,默认账号密码:SYSDBA/SYSDBA 七、更新dm.key 将申请的dm.key复制到/dm/bin/目录下 --刷新许可 sp_load_lic_info(
本文共 196 个字数,平均阅读时长 ≈ 1分钟 达梦数据库初始化参数 名称 含义 可设置值 page_size 数据文件使用的页大小 4/8/16/32 extent_size 簇大小,每次分配新的段空间时连续的页数...GB18030;1 代表 UTF-8;2 代表韩文字符集 EUC-KR 0/1/2(默认为0) length_in_char VARCHAR 类型长度是否以字符为单位 Y/N,1/0(默认为N) 安装达梦...1、在官网下载decker镜像 地址https://www.dameng.com/list_103.html 2、启动docker并设置参数,以下以群晖为例 图片 3、登录验证 使用达梦管理工具登录
准备工作:环境:centos7.6达梦安装包:dm8_20240116_x86_rh7_64.iso安装:1、将dm8_20240116_x86_rh7_64.iso上传到/opt/software2、...新建dmdba用户(据官方不建议使用root用户进行数据库安装和运行)groupadd dinstalluseradd -g dinstall -m -d /home/dmdba -s /bin/bash...保存后,执行sysctl -p命令生效5、挂载安装软件镜像,创建软件安装目录,执行安装文件cd /opt/softwaremount dm8_20240116_x86_rh7_64.iso /mnt创建软件安装目录...dm8,且修改目录所属用户为dmdba用户mkdir /dm8chown -R dmdba.dinstall /dm8切换dmdba用户,进入挂载目录执行安装文件su - dmdbacd /mnt..../DMInstall.bin -i安装结束,切换回root用户,执行命令安装dmap服务,该服务关系数据库备份/dm8/script/root/root_installer.sh至此软件安装完成创建数据库实例
安装介质下载 ???? 达梦8安装包 ???? Centos7 box ???? Linux 下 DM 的安装 ????...前言 对于常年占据国产数据库排行榜前三的 达梦 数据库,早已 “垂涎a已久” (¯﹃¯)! 要想学习一门数据库技术,第一步当然是要安装数据库,然后才能学习使用它,顺便记录下作者的安装初体验!...介绍 达梦数据库管理系统(以下简称DM)是基于客户/服务器方式的数据库管理系统,可以安装在多种计算机操作系统平台上,典型的操作系统有: Windows(Windows2000/2003/XP/Vista...DM提供了多种不同的产品系列: 标准版Standard Edition 企业版Enterprise Edition 安全版Security Edition 相较于 Oracle 的全英文官方文档来说,达梦的官方文档就显得亲切多了...安装介质下载 ???? 达梦8安装包 达梦官方提供的最新版本为DM8,可以直接下载: 达梦8的数据库安装介质下载地址:https://eco.dameng.com/download ????
之前有达梦数据库的部署安装,但是今天终于用到了卸载 第一步:检测达梦数据库所在位置 ps -ef|grep dm 第二步:进入达梦数据库安装目录 第三步:执行卸载 ..../uninstall.sh Q:达梦数据库的服务是开启的无法卸载,需要先停止达梦数据库服务 检测服务名称,进入达梦数据库安装目录下的bin目录下 LL(小写) 在列表中找dmserver之下的以DmService.../uninstall.sh -i 到此达梦数据库卸载完毕
达梦(DM8)数据库由实例和数据库共同组成。 实例由一组正在运行的后台进程及其所fork出的一系列线程和分配内存组成。数据库是由一系列存放在操作系统上的文件组成。...体系结构图大致为: 本文只要针对体系结构中的实例,也就是达梦(DM8)数据库中内存结构与线程结构进行介绍。...1.1.6 哈希区,达梦(DM8)为哈希连接设定的虚拟内存缓冲区,但并不是专门创建的特定属于用于哈希连接的内存,只有使用哈希连接时排序的数据量大小达到了哈希缓冲区带下才会使用。...1.1.7 SSD缓冲区,是达梦(DM8)针对内存、机械磁盘、SSD磁盘之间数据分配的缓冲层。...2.线程 达梦(DM8)数据库只有一个进程,但会fork出多个线程来完成数据库中的各项操作,主要线程有:监听线程、IO线程、工作线程、调度线程、日志想成等。
达梦数据库DM8-windows环境安装 随缘记录。。
1 准备工作 安装好Linux操作系统这里选择的是Linux 7: [root@slave1 software]# cat /etc/redhat-release CentOS Linux release...2 安装DM 数据库 复制安装文件: 将DM的ISO上传到Linux系统,并挂载: [root@slave1 software]# mount dm7开发版(rh7-64)20190917.iso...欢迎使用达梦数据库安装程序 是否输入Key文件路径? (Y/y:是 N/n:否) [Y/y]:n 是否设置时区?...(Y/y:是 N/n:否):y 2019-12-09 23:17:21 [INFO] 安装达梦数据库… 2019-12-09 23:17:22 [INFO] 安装 基础 模块… 2019-...2019-12-09 23:18:01 [INFO] 安装达梦数据库完成。
博客首页:互联网-小啊宇 统信UOS安装达梦8数据库 ⭐1.查看当前系统的cup版本 ⭐2.下载对应版本的达梦数据库 ⭐3.创建安装用户 ⭐4.Linux(Unix)下检查操作系统限制 ⭐5.检查系统配置...⭐6.安装达梦数据库软件 ⭐1.查看当前系统的cup版本 执行命令: cat /proc/cpuinfo | grep name | cut -f2 -d: | uniq -c 可以看到cpu为amd...架构的 ⭐2.下载对应版本的达梦数据库 下载链接:达梦数据库 X86为amd架构 我使用的UOS-server版本操作系统基于Debian 下载对应的版本至 自定义文件夹 dm8,并且解压获取dm8...mkdir -p /mount_point/dir_name echo "export DM_INSTALL_TMPDIR=/mount_point/dir_name" >> /etc/profile ⭐6.安装达梦数据库软件...根据提示操作 使用root用户执行命令 执行完点击完成 进行初始化数据库 可以进行创建数据库实例 都可以自定义 达梦
安装包下载:https://eco.dameng.com/download/ 安装文档参考:https://eco.dameng.com/docs/zh-cn/start/install-dm-linux-prepare.html...挂载与安装 加载安装卷 mount -o loop dm8_20220304_x86_rh6_64_ent/dm8_20220304_x86_rh6_64_ent_8.1.2.114.iso /mnt...得到 imageec8731094b12fd4a.png 切换dmdba用户并执行安装 su - dmdba cd /mnt/ ..../DMInstall.bin -i 安装过程: image36281173a56173b3.png imageda820143b9865aa8.png 根据提示,切换到root用户,执行如下命令: /home
@[TOC](达梦(DM) SQL调优) 说到SQL调优,那可以说是开发者日常开发过程中经常会遇到的问题,不管你使用的是开源Mysql数据库,还是云原生数据库,或者是其他数据库,SQL调优的问题都是一个长期且久远的事...最后 关于达梦数据库更多查询优化方案以及提高查询效率相关分析说明可以参考达梦数据库官方文档:查询优化
达梦数据库下的 log 文件夹里的 dmsql 开头的文件就是日志文件。 ? 下面是一次日常操作过程的记录。
“这是重点行业市场给达梦公司创造的大好时机,因为软件是用出来的,越不用越有问题,越有问题越不好用。现在我们有了这么好的机会,一定要好好把握。”达梦公司董事长冯裕才如是说。...达梦公司也是这样做的,在不久前的2020达梦创新产品发布会上,达梦一口气发布了四款引领潮流的数据库产品,并被定义为“利剑出鞘”。...达梦四大产品引领数据库发展潮流 “传&统、不传统”,达梦公司总经理皮宇用这五个字概括了企业的发展道路。...在此次发布会上,达梦公司主要发布的是数据存储类四款产品,即达梦数据共享集群(DMDSC)、达梦启云数据库(DMCDB)、梦图数据库(GDM)、达梦新一代分布式数据库,彰显了达梦四十年如一日的工匠精神。...“达梦公司数据库产品在技术方面已经走到了非常领先的程度。我对达梦数据库研发群体表示敬意。”
安装配置 软件安装 下载地址:https://www.dameng.com/view_61.html 本文以x86 win64 DM8为例 安装完毕后打开DM数据库配置助手创建数据库,设置字符集utf8...,去除字符大小写敏感 创建表空间及用户,最好是一个库对应一个用户一个表空间,创建用户时需要指定对应表空间 需要对用户分配DBA操作权限 数据表迁移 针对现有项目或框架库需要同步迁移到达梦数据库,...utf-8 username: ROOT password: abcd@1234 filters: stat,slf4j 兼容代码 映射成LinkHashMap 数据会在达梦的数据库驱动中强制大写
达梦数据库适配采坑记 达梦数据库适配采坑记 问题一 问题描述: 字段内容超长错误: 问题详解: 达梦数据库和Oracle同样,对字段的长度有严格的规范,当然Mysql也是有的,但是默认是不启用的,哪怕超出了...,也会自动扩容,但是Oracle和达梦是不会的; 解决方案: 方案一: 对数据库的字段长度进行变更; 方案二: 变更数据类型; 方案三: 约束字段长度,或者进行截取处理 问题二: 问题描述: 语句分析错误...,不识别[`]符号 问题详解: 在Mysql中[`]符号是为了防止和Mysql的系统字段冲突,标识这个一个普通字段,但是在达梦数据库中,不识别这个符号; 解决方案: 方案一: 采用MyBatis的拦截器对...所以结果Key全部为大写,所以前端调用时为小写,所以无法展示; 解决方案: 方案一: 前端修改代码; 方案二: 定义一个VO,把后端的返回的List,转成定义的VO,返回前端; 问题七: 问题描述: 达梦数据库...[‘’]包裹,是会报错的 问题详解: 达梦数据库在做关键字区分时采用[“”]包裹 解决方案: 方案一: 采用[“”]替换[‘’] 样例: 不带关键字 修改前: select aa as ‘a’ from
本文以x86 win64 DM8为例安装完毕后打开DM数据库配置助手创建数据库,设置字符集utf8,去除字符大小写敏感创建表空间及用户,最好是一个库对应一个用户一个表空间,创建用户时需要指定对应表空间需要对用户分配...DBA操作权限数据表迁移针对现有项目或框架库需要同步迁移到达梦数据库,本文以mysql5.7为例,打开DM数据迁移工具,注意保持对象名大小写,选择表时全部取出再全选,迁移的表名和字段名就与原数据库保持一致...=utf-8 username: ROOT password: abcd@1234 filters: stat,slf4j复制代码兼容代码映射成LinkHashMap数据会在达梦的数据库驱动中强制大写
达梦数据库是一款完全自主研发的国产数据库,具有高安全性、高可靠性、高可用性等特点,可与国产操作系统 kylin 配合使用。...命令行静默安装是一种无需交互的数据库安装方式,它通过命令行指定配置文件和参数来完成安装过程。...0x01 解压挂载安装包 # 解压包 unzip dm8_20230420_x86_kylin10_64.zip # 挂载达梦数据库 V8 的 ISO 文件到/mnt 目录 mount -o loop...# 创建安装目录并设置权限 mkdir /data/dm8 chown -R dmdba:dinstall /data/dm8 # 静默安装达梦数据库 V8 /mnt/DMInstall.bin -...--安装程序组件类型,取值 0、1、2,0 表示安装全部,1 表示安装服务器,2 表示安装客户端。默认为 0。
领取专属 10元无门槛券
手把手带您无忧上云